sql 2000 with windows 2003

When windows 2003 server is not log on to the domain, SQL works
fine.(workgroup) Everyone can connect to SQL. When everyone is on the
domain, nothing can connect remotely to SQL.

I don't really understand what you mean, but I guess you're using
Windows authentication, and this stops working when you put the server
in a domain? If so, then you probably need to create new logins in
MSSQL which use domain accounts, not local server accounts.

If this doesn't help, you should give some more information - which
authentication mode (Windows or MSSQL) you use, what error messages you
get, if creating a completely new login works etc.
